CPP-snippets 0.0.1
A silly C++ project to use for demonstrating code integration
Loading...
Searching...
No Matches
main.cpp
1#include <iostream>
2
3#include "interface.hpp"
4#include "simulation.hpp"
5
6int main (int argc, char* argv[])
7{
8 std::cout << "\n" <<
9 "##############################\n" <<
10 "### 1D Manometer ###\n" <<
11 "### o---o---o---o---> x ###\n" <<
12 "##############################" << std::endl;
13
14 // Loading input data and setting up output
15 const IOInterface interface = IOInterface(argc, argv);
16 // Running the simulation
17 Simulation manosim1d = Simulation(&interface);
18
19 manosim1d.run();
20
21 manosim1d.postprocess();
22
23 return 0;
24}
Main driver class coordinating IO, Poisson solve, particle push, and data storage for a 1D PIC simula...